A is taller than B but shorter than C. D is taller than A but shorter than C. E is taller than C. Who is the tallest?
A. A
B. E
C. D
D. C
Answer: Option B
Solution (By JKSSB Mock Tests)
E > C > D > A > B or E > C > A, D between A and C. In both cases E is tallest.

Find the missing term: 2, 5, 14, 41, ?
A. 122
B. 124
C. 126
D. 120

Correct Answer: Option A


Explanation:
Each term is multiplied by 3 and 1 is subtracted: 2×3-1=5, 5×3-1=14, 14×3-1=41, so 41×3-1=122.

A is brother of B. C is father of A. D is mother of C. How is D related to B?
A. Sister
B. Grandmother
C. Mother
D. Aunt

Correct Answer: Option B


Explanation:
C is B's father, and D is C's mother. Therefore D is B's grandmother.

Starting from point A, a person walks 10 m west, then turns left and walks 8 m, then turns right and walks 6 m, then turns right and walks 8 m. How far is he from point A?
A. 14 m
B. 10 m
C. 18 m
D. 16 m

Correct Answer: Option D


Explanation:
He moves west 10 m, south 8 m, west 6 m, north 8 m. South and north cancel, so total westward movement = 10 + 6 = 16 m.
